WebMar 5, 2024 · Click the File tab, click Options, and then click the Add-Ins category. If you're using Excel 2007, click the Microsoft Office Button , and then click Excel Options In the Manage box, select Excel Add-ins and then click Go. If you're using Excel for Mac, in the file menu go to Tools > Excel Add-ins. WebApr 1, 2014 · 1 – Open Excel Options. 2 – Click on “Add-Ins” tab and select “Disabled Items” in Manage box. Then click “Go”. 3 – If the Analysis Office Add-In is listed here select it and click on Enable. 4 – If Analysis Add-In is not listed, like in the screenshot above, go back to Step #2 and select “COM AddIn” in the Manage box. Then click “Go”.
